What does Ugo mean?

Queer boy name Ugo means "Mind, Spirit or Intelligent" and is used mainly in Italian and Spanish is originated from Old High German and Germanic languages. Ugo is derivative of Hugues. Hugues is variant form of virtuous, illustrous and everlasting Hugh.

Meaning of Hugues is Intelligent, Spirit and Mind is predominantly used in French and Spanish is originated from Old High German and Germanic. Also Ugo is Italian and Spanish equivalent of Hugh.

Also Ugo is Italian equivalent of Hugo. Ugo is celebrated on April 1st.

How do I pronounce Ugo?

The most common pronunciation of two syllabled Ugo is OO-go. There should be emphasis on first OO syllable while speaking.

How popular is the name Ugo?

a popular name in France with over 9503 new-borns have been given the name since 1987. At the peak of its usage in 2003, 683 boys were bestowed the name and it was ranked at 108th position.

In addition to that, the moniker has been in the top 500 baby names 32 times Ugo is an uncommon baby name in United States, where it last appeared in 2002 after 34 years of use since 1913.

Over 302 babies in United States have been named Ugo.

Ugo is a rare baby name in England and Wales where it is still in use. But Ugo is a popular baby name in Nigeria where every 1 in 9000 have the name.

At least, 80000 people around the globe have been given the name as per our findings.

Famous people named Ugo

  • Ugo Cerletti, Italian neurologist
  • Ugo Betti, Italian judge, better known as an author
  • Ugo Balzani, Italian historian
  • Ugo Mifsud Bonnici, Maltese politician and was the fifth President of Malta
  • Ugo La Malfa, Italian politician, and an important leader
  • Ugo Mattei, Alfred and Hanna Fromm Professor of International and Comparative Law at the University of California, Hastings College of the Law
  • Ugo Giachery, prominent Italian Bahá'í from an aristocratic family
  • Ugo Pasquale Mifsud, 3rd Prime Minister of Malta
  • Ugo Monye, English sports pundit and former rugby union player
  • Ugo Riccarelli, Italian novelist and short story writer
  • Ugo Sivocci, Italian race car driver
